Comprehending LLCs and Corporations
LLCs and corporate entities are two widely used enterprise frameworks that offer different advantages and protections. An LLC structure combines the flexibility of a partnership with the advantages of legal immunity, shielding stakeholders from personal liability for debts incurred by the business. This structure is particularly favorable for entrepreneurs running small businesses who wish to safeguard their assets while maintaining a simpler tax framework. The rules governing Limited Liability Companies may differ considerably from one state to another, which is crucial for potential owners to understand, especially when considering a search specific to a state like an LLC Florida search or an Wyoming LLC search.
Corporate entities, on the flip side, are generally formal entities that separate the enterprise from its owners, offering robust protection against financial risk as well. A corporate entity can raise funds more easily through the issuance of stock and has a more structured organizational framework, which can be beneficial for larger businesses. However, they also face stricter regulations and possibly increased tax obligations. Limited Liability Company Lookup in Florida
Performing an Limited Liability Company search in Florida is important for anyone looking to set up or research a limited liability company within the state. The Division of Corporations in Florida provides an available online database where individuals can query for current LLCs. business entity directory enables entrepreneurs and potential business partners to verify the status of a company, ensuring that it is legally registered and in good standing.
When conducting an LLC Florida search, users can provide various details to refine their search. Information such as the name of the company, registration number, or the identity of an official can be used to identify specific entities. This resource helps to prevent any potential issues that may arise from unintentionally engaging with businesses that are not operational or have outstanding legal issues.
Understanding the results of an Limited Liability Company lookup is also vital. The database typically provides essential details, including the date of incorporation, the condition of the LLC, and the registered agent's details. This insight is critical for making intelligent decisions about collaborations, financial commitments, or regulatory matters within the Florida business landscape.
LLC Lookup in the State of Wyoming
Conducting an LLC search in Wyoming is crucial for entrepreneurs and businesses looking to verify the condition of a limited liability company. This process allows users to check whether an LLC is active, not operational, or in compliance. By obtaining reliable information, entrepreneurs can make well-informed choices regarding partnerships or financial commitments. Access to this information is typically available through the Secretary of State of Wyoming's website, which offers a easy-to-use platform for conducting searches.
To conduct an LLC lookup, simply access the Wyoming Secretary of State’s business entity lookup tool. Here, users can enter the name of the Limited Liability Company or its identification number to fetch comprehensive information. This information often includes the Limited Liability Company's formation date, information about the registered agent, and any outstanding matters such as closures or changes. Being informed of these aspects can be crucial when considering potential business relationships in Wyoming.
